002366


This is the hexadecimal colour code used for Great Eastern Railway lines.

  • The colour   #002366 is Royal blue, the GER locomotive colour from 1882 to 1914;[1] if this be too similar to other blues, try   #120A8F (Ultramarine) or   #003153 (Prussian blue).[2]
